Is collagen a sleep supplement?
Collagen is not a sleep-specific supplement, but many people like taking it in the evening as part of a routine. If your main goal is sleep support, use a targeted product like Sleep Manager and treat collagen as an add-on.

Who should check with a health professional first?
If you are pregnant, breastfeeding, taking prescription medicines, or managing a health condition, check with a qualified clinician before starting a new supplement. If sleep issues are persistent or severe, it is worth getting proper medical support.
